SacValley MedShare Welcomes Becky Shoemaker as QHIO Program and Project Director

Chico, CA — 02/27/2026 — SacValley MedShare is pleased to announce the appointment of Becky Shoemaker as its new QHIO Program and Project Director, further strengthening the organization’s leadership in healthcare interoperability and data exchange innovation.

Becky Shoemaker brings more than four decades of experience in healthcare administration and technology, with a distinguished track record of advancing interoperability and health information exchange initiatives across California.

Prior to joining SacValley MedShare, Becky served for 13 years as Director of Operations at Serving Communities Health Information Organization (HIO) in Santa Cruz — one of the oldest Health Information Exchanges (HIEs in the nation and the first established in California. In that role, she led transformative efforts in data exchange and interoperability, providing strategic leadership and technical project management for the development and implementation of technology solutions and operational processes. Throughout her career, Becky has guided teams through complex system evolutions designed to improve connectivity, efficiency, and patient outcomes.

In her new role at SacValley MedShare, Becky will oversee the organization’s Data Exchange Framework (DxF) initiative and lead program management efforts across key strategic projects. Her leadership will be instrumental in advancing SacValley MedShare’s mission to empower providers and improve health outcomes through meaningful, secure, and efficient health data exchange.

About SacValley MedShare
SacValley MedShare is a non-profit Qualified Health Information Organization (QHIO) serving providers, hospitals, and healthcare organizations throughout California. By facilitating secure, real-time exchange of clinical data, SacValley MedShare empowers healthcare professionals to make informed decisions, improve care coordination, and enhance patient outcomes.
